Purp, here ya go. I started this grow with a soil probe, but stopped using it a day after I bought it. Can you tell me how to read the thing?! Here's a picture of a soil test that I just performed:
To me, that indicates that the soil had a pH of around 6. When the meter isn't in use, the analog rests on the line *between* 6 and 7, so it *could be* indicating a pH of 6.5. Doesn't really matter, because I won't use it. If I had a digital meter, I'd aim for pH 6.3.
I've been watering with distilled water, but the grocers are starting to make wacky remarks about thirst. So what if I'm buying six gallons of distilled water? heheh... I've got a few five gallon pails of tap water conditioning in the tub. Hopefully I don't run into any issues with the switch to tap water. The distilled water has been reading around pH 5.5, whereas my tap water is pH 7.

Half of the time, it's water only; the other half is either nutrients or 0.6%
hydrogen peroxide. I started the H2O2 regiment when I got some pesky fungus gnats. The plants reacted so well to the treatment that I just kept it.
Hydrogen peroxide won't hurt the plants, but that extra oxygen in the root system sure seems to give everything a boost the next day. Give it a shot!
